Tom O’Grady

UCL

Events this person is speaking at:

Monday 8 April 2019 (-2nd Week, Trinity Term)

Monday 19 April 2021 (0th Week, Trinity Term)

Monday 27 March 2023 (11th Week, Hilary Term)